安徽机械软件开发质量保障(安徽机械软件开发质量保障秘籍) 本凡软件(广州事业部) 发布时间:2024-04-14 点击浏览:66次

摘要:

本文将从四个方面对安徽机械软件开发质量保障进行详细阐述,并提供背景信息以引起读者的兴趣。首先,我们将介绍安徽机械软件开发的重要性和背景。然后,我们将从软件需求分析、软件开发过程、软件测试和软件维护四个方面进行讨论。最后,我们将总结文章的主要观点和结论,并提出建议和未来的研究方向。

正文:

一、背景与重要性

安徽机械软件开发是指为安徽机械行业提供软件开发和技术支持的工作。随着安徽机械行业的快速发展,软件在机械行业中的作用越来越重要。良好的软件开发质量保障可以有效提高软件质量,确保软件功能的稳定和可靠性。因此,安徽机械软件开发质量保障是至关重要的。

二、软件需求分析

软件需求分析是安徽机械软件开发的第一步,也是最重要的一步。通过对用户需求的详细了解和分析,可以确保软件开发的方向和目标与用户期望保持一致。在软件需求分析阶段,需要使用各种技术和工具来澄清和规范需求,例如用例分析、用户故事、原型设计等。

软件需求分析还需要与用户进行充分的沟通和交流,以便更好地理解用户的需求和期望。此外,需求变更的管理也是软件需求分析的一个重要方面,需要建立有效的变更控制机制,确保变更的合理性和影响的可控性。

三、软件开发过程

软件开发过程是安徽机械软件开发的核心环节。合理的软件开发过程可以提高开发效率和质量,并确保项目按时交付。软件开发过程可以采用传统的瀑布模型,也可以采用敏捷开发方法。

在软件开发过程中,团队合作和沟通是非常重要的。开发团队需要协调各个环节的工作,确保开发进度顺利进行。同时,合理的项目管理和技术选型也是软件开发过程的重要组成部分,可以提高开发效率和产品质量。

四、软件测试

软件测试是确保软件质量的关键环节。通过各种测试方法和技术,可以发现和修复软件的缺陷和问题,提高软件的稳定性和可靠性。软件测试可以采用黑盒测试、白盒测试、灰盒测试等不同的测试方法。

在软件测试阶段,需要制定详细的测试计划和测试用例,以便全面覆盖软件的功能和性能。此外,自动化测试也是提高测试效率和准确性的重要手段。通过自动化测试工具,可以减少人工测试的工作量,提高测试的可重复性和一致性。

五、软件维护

软件维护是安徽机械软件开发的最后一步,也是实现软件持续运行和改进的重要环节。软件维护包括对软件功能的修复和改进,对软件性能的优化和调整,以及对软件安全和稳定性的提升。

软件维护需要建立有效的变更管理和版本控制机制,以便对软件进行有效的管理和维护。此外,及时的用户反馈和需求收集也是软件维护的重要来源,可以帮助开发团队更好地了解用户的需求和问题。

结论:

通过对安徽机械软件开发质量保障的详细阐述,我们可以看到,安徽机械软件开发质量保障是确保软件质量和可靠性的关键环节。在开发过程中,需要重视软件需求分析、软件开发过程、软件测试和软件维护这四个方面的工作。只有通过合理的工作流程和有效的管理措施,才能提高安徽机械软件的质量和竞争力。

同时,我们也需要继续关注和研究安徽机械软件开发质量保障的各个环节,探索更有效的方法和技术,以进一步提升软件开发质量和效率。安徽机械行业正处于快速发展阶段,软件开发质量保障的重要性将会更加凸显。因此,我们有必要进一步加强对安徽机械软件开发质量保障的研究和实践,为安徽机械行业的发展做出贡献。

总结:

本文详细阐述了安徽机械软件开发质量保障的重要性和背景,并从软件需求分析、软件开发过程、软件测试和软件维护四个方面进行了详细讨论。通过适当的结构、丰富的内容、准确的语言和合适的风格,本文为读者提供了一份关于安徽机械软件开发质量保障的详尽指南。同时,本文还提出了进一步研究和实践的建议,为未来的研究方向提供了参考。